The 20th Grand Toshali Swadeshi Mela commenced today at Janata Maidan in Bhubaneswar, celebrating the rich legacy of Odisha's handloom and handicraft sectors.

Deputy Chief Minister Kanak Vardhan Singh Deo inaugurated the fair and emphasized that Odisha's handloom and handicraft products possess a unique appeal, reflecting the state's glorious heritage and cultural identity. He stated that the primary objective of the fair is to enhance the economic prosperity of weavers and artisans.
